dansari wrote: ↑Thu Oct 18, 2018 11:00 pm
11: Merciless Blows (new tactic at 11pt Hunter which augments Shattering Blows to increase target’s cast times by .5s). This affects all abilities, even instant casts.This was a very difficult decision, and one that may be the most controversial of the standard Hunter/Axeman builds. This is an incredibly strong tactic which we will obviously monitor closely once implemented. The main goal for the placement of this tactic is that it has to at least compete in viability with the 11pt Axeman tactic. The tactic currently in this slot is very lackluster.Shattering Blows additionally increases your target's cast times by .5 seconds.
I share the thought with prior posters, this tactic seems overperforming on paper and potentially ingame.
It slows down an already slow game.
about losing the pet in warbands:
no marauder starts to pull a single target in a bomb fight, the possibility is in theory there, but starting a 3 sec channeled cast which has to bypass an avoid check and requires line of sight is not really an option, you loose a whole wrecking ball or 2-3 demo spams or crucial debuffs you could have placed or or or.
so for me it's not a big deal; it's not used on mara and it will barely be an issue for WL.
this is all under the premise and assumption ofc. that the numbers get tweaked to be in line with the rest of the game.
especially with the spirit dmg tactic for aoe fights.

Re: [Pre-Production] White Lion
1. Do you play the class in question?
Yes. Have video proof.
2. Do you play the mirror class of the class in question (or at least the same archetype)?
Very much so.
3. What perspective do you speak from? What is your experience with the class in question (be that playing the class, or playing against it)?
Typical RoR has-been. Play solo, small scale, and 6man. Not much WB experience on RoR.
4. Your feedback
The AoE changes seem fine. Except for what I interpreted as a return of old-school disorient. IMO there should be a standard for disorient, and no class exceptions.
The thing is though, I thought the changes were supposed to fix WL WB viability, so why are you buffing WL ST damage?
WL ST damage is fine as it is. Great burst and mobility.
With the restrictions on AA tactic gone, why run trained to hunt stance at all?
The combination of pack synergy and loner will result in sick dmg and mobility. Atleast with Aza's changes there were stance restrictions increasing the skill level. Because of the great mobility on the class this will be without a doubt the most forgiving mdps to play.
This is how it all looks from a mara perspective:
WL gets good stuff from mara. Wl gets to keep good stuff it already had. Mara gets nothing.
Its like Santa Claus has come to RoR in the form of the new balance team. Just giving away unnecessary buffs.
You people...

Re: [Pre-Production] White Lion
Updated Pack Synergy in the OP.
7: Pack Synergy (Moved from core tactics. Kept the pet restriction and added an exception if you have Trained to Stay active)
Feedback is received and being compiled. We'll discuss your concerns further internally.
7: Pack Synergy (Moved from core tactics. Kept the pet restriction and added an exception if you have Trained to Stay active)
You and your pet's critical hits will inflict 50% more damage as long as you have a pet active or you are using Trained to Stay.
